The LRIG (Laboratory Robotics Interest
Group) SouthEast Chapter is a non-profit scientific organization
with a mission to provide a platform and facilitate scientific
exchange of information among the users and providers of automated
and robotic lab systems applied to various branches of science and
education. We are one of eleven chapters around the

In 2003, LRIG SouthEast Chapter sponsored
a local high school robotics club who were very successful making it
to the National Competition in
Houston,
TX. We would like to expand our assistance to other high school
robotic clubs within our Chapter’s jurisdiction again this year.
With this said we would like to extend the offer to high school
robotics clubs within VA, NC, TN, SC, GA and FL that are registered
for the FIRST Competition in
Richmond,
VA to compete for sponsorship money donated by the LRIG SouthEast
Chapter. If your club needs additional financial support this would
be an excellent opportunity. The sponsorship is divided into two
parts: A sponsorship check in the amount of $750 will be awarded for
the funding of the Regional Competition. If your school robotics
club qualifies and attends the National Competition in Atlanta, GA,
a second sponsorship check will be sent to your school in the amount
of $1250.00.
